
The concept of autonomous decentralized organizations was born in the cryptocurrency industry. These groups are autonomous and decentralized, without a single leader. Instead, these groups are run using the blockchain and smart contracts to manage all aspects of their business operations. They are made up members from all corners of the globe, who can purchase a governance token which gives them voting rights. These members communicate over Discord channels, and share ideas as well as information.
One of the primary benefits of DAOs is their transparency. DAOs are completely transparent. All financial transactions are transparent to shareholders and the community. Even the code that runs the organization is accessible. A DAO's high transparency makes it a very attractive concept. The idea is to get rid of traditional centralized management of companies, which often results in inefficiency and lack of accountability. DAOs, however, aim to make organizations transparent. How does Blockchain Work?
Blockchain technology can be decentralized. It is not controlled by one person. It works by creating public ledgers of all transactions made using a given currency. Every time someone sends money, it is recorded on the Blockchain. If someone tries later to change the records, everyone knows immediately.

How do you mine cryptocurrency?
The first blockchains were used solely for recording Bitcoin transactions; however, many other cryptocurrencies exist today, such as Ethereum, Litecoin, Ripple, Dogecoin, Monero, Dash, Zcash, etc. Mining is required in order to secure these blockchains and put new coins in circulation.
Proof-of Work is the method used to mine. This method allows miners to compete against one another to solve cryptographic puzzles. Miners who discover solutions are rewarded with new coins.
